  • Abstract
    This paper presents the application of ANN for adaptive speed and current control of a DC drive system fed from single-phase AC-DC converter. Two ANNs have been used to act as two PI controllers in order to set the reference values of the motor armature current and voltage. The overall system is simulated using Matlab and its response is presented
